Psychological disorder refers to a pattern of behavioral, cognitive, or physical symptoms that includes one or more of the following prominent features: (a) some degree of distress in
the subject; (b) behavior indicating some degree of disability; and (c) an increased risk of suffering, death, pain, disability, or an important loss of freedom.
Other /More definition:
Psychological disorder refers to psychological dysfunction associated with distress or impairment in functioning that is not a typical or culturally expected response.
